﻿
body 
{
	margin: 0 auto; width: 970px;background:#adadad; 
}
#top_bd, #cnt_bd { width:730px; margin:0 auto; clear:both; }
.error {width: 90%; border: 1px solid #ACA899; background: #FFFFE1 url(/images/img_error.jpg) 3px 5px no-repeat; text-align: left; padding: 12px; padding-left: 40px; margin: auto;}
.cpl{width:;float:left;padding-right:10px;}
.cpr{font-size:13px;padding-left:15px;padding-right:10px;}
.dnl{width:;float:left;padding-right:10px;}
.dnr{font-size:13px;padding-left:15px;}
.clear{clear:both;}
h1{margin:0;height:16px;}
h2{margin:0;height:10px;}
.m_t_5{margin-top:5px;}
.m_t_10{margin-top:10px;}
.m_t_20{margin-top:20px;}
.infoGris{color: gray; font-size: 12px; font-family: Tahoma;}
.newSummary{color: black; font-size: 18px; font-family: georgia,Times New Roman, Times, serif;line-height:25px}
.newText{color: black; font-size: 16px; font-family: georgia,Times New Roman, Times, serif;}
.title
{
	color:orange;font-family:verdana;font-size:12px;font-weight:bold;
}
.s_list ul li { list-style:none;margin-top:5px;}
.s_list ul { margin:0; padding:0;}
.error {width: 90%; border: 1px solid #ACA899; background: #FFFFE1 url(/images/img_error.jpg) 3px 5px no-repeat; text-align: left; padding: 12px; padding-left: 40px; margin: auto;}
/* GRID LEFT */
.g_l
{
	width: 90px;
	float:left;
	padding-top:5px;
	text-align:left;
	} 
/* GRID COL RIGHT */
.g_r
{
	width:440px;
	text-align:left;
	}
/* GRID STYLE TITLE */
.g_t
{
	font-family:Verdana;
	font-size:12px;
	color:blue;
	font-weight:bold;
}
/* GRID STYLE DESCRIPTION */
.g_d
{
	font-family:Verdana;
	font-size:12px;
	color:Maroon;
}
IMG{border:none;}

.horizontalList li {float: left;list-style:none;padding-left:6px;
	padding-top:0px;
	height:30px;
	}

/* ======= STAR-RATER ======== */
.star-rating,
.star-rating a:hover,
.star-rating a:active,
.star-rating a:focus,
.star-rating .current-rating{
background: url(/images/ratings/star.gif) left -1000px repeat-x;
}
.star-rating{
position:relative;
width:125px;
height:25px;
overflow:hidden;
list-style:none;
margin:0;
padding:0;
background-position: left top;
}
.star-rating li{
display: inline;
}
.star-rating a,
.star-rating .current-rating{
position:absolute;
top:0;
left:0;
text-indent:-1000em;
height:25px;
line-height:25px;
outline:none;
overflow:hidden;
border: none;
}
.star-rating a:hover,
.star-rating a:active,
.star-rating a:focus{
background-position: left bottom;
}
.star-rating .current-rating{
z-index:1;
background-position: left center;
}

.inline-rating{
display:-moz-inline-block;
display:-moz-inline-box;
display: inline-block;
vertical-align: middle;
}

.small-star{
width:50px;
height:10px;
}
.small-star,
.small-star a:hover,
.small-star a:active,
.small-star a:focus,
.small-star .current-rating{
background-image: url(/images/ratings/star_small.gif);
line-height: 10px;
height: 10px;
}
/* ======= /STAR-RATER ======== */


.mp1{
width:400px;
float:left;
background:#fff url("/images/c/player_down.jpg") no-repeat left bottom;
margin:15px 0 0;
padding:0 0 10px;
color:#000;
font-size:97%;
line-height:1.5em;}
.mp2 {
float:left;
width:100%;
background:url("/images/c/player_up.jpg") no-repeat left top;
padding:10px 0 0;}
.mp3 {
background:url("/images/c/player_content.jpg") repeat-y;
padding:0 9 0 9px;}


.mn1{
width:550px;
float:left;
background:#fff url("/images/c/news_down.jpg") no-repeat left bottom;
margin:15px 0 0;
padding:0 0 10px;
color:#000;
font-size:97%;
line-height:1.5em;}
.mn2 {
float:left;
width:100%;
background:url("/images/c/news_last_new.jpg") no-repeat left top;
padding:25px 0 0;}
.mn3 {
background:url("/images/c/news_content.jpg") repeat-y;
padding:0 9 0 9px;}

.mv1{
width:470px;
float:left;
background:#fff url("/images/c/ivideo_down.jpg") no-repeat left bottom;
margin:15px 0 0;
padding:0 0 10px;
color:#000;
font-size:97%;
line-height:1.5em;}
.mv2 {
float:left;
width:100%;
background:url("/images/c/ivideo_up.jpg") no-repeat left top;
padding:5px 0 0;}
.mv3 {
background:url("/images/c/ivideo_content.jpg") repeat-y;
padding:0 9 0 9px;}

.mni1{
width:320px;
float:left;
background:#fff url("/images/c/news_info_down.jpg") no-repeat left bottom;
margin:15px 0 0;
padding:0 0 10px;
color:#000;
font-size:97%;
line-height:1.5em;}
.mni2 {
float:left;
width:100%;
background:url("/images/c/news_info_up.jpg") no-repeat left top;
padding:10px 0 0;}
.mni3 {
background:url("/images/c/news_info_content.jpg") repeat-y;
padding:0 9 0 9px;}
.pagination {
	padding: 3px 0 3px 0;
	margin: 30px 0 3px 0;
	text-align:center;
}
.pagination a {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#4169E1;
	text-decoration: none; /* no underline */
font-family:Verdana;
font-size:11px;
	color: #036CB4;
}

.pagination a:hover,
.pagination a:active {
	border: 1px solid #999;
	color: #666;
}

.pagination .current {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#036CB4;
	font-weight: bold;
	background-color: #036CB4;
	color: #FFF;
	font-family:Verdana;
}

.pagination .disabled {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#EEE;
	color: #DDD;
}
.lnkDes
{
	font-size:12px;
	color:White;
	font-family:Verdana;
	
}
/* MODAL */
#modalOverlay {
  background-color:#000;
  cursor:wait;
}
#modalContainer {
  height:498px;
  width:600px;
  left:50%;
  top:15%;
  margin-left:-300px; /* half the width, to center */
  background:black;
    border:3px solid black;
}

#modalContainer a.modalCloseImg {
  background:url(/images/x.png) no-repeat;
  width:25px;
  height:29px;
  display:inline;
  z-index:3200;
  position:absolute;
  top:-10px;
  right:-18px;
  cursor:pointer;
}
/* END MODAL */

.team_tit{font:bold 13px Arial; color:#fe7f18;}
.team_des{font:13px Arial; color:#404040; margin:0 0 15px 0;}



.pDes
{
	font-family:tahoma;
	font-size:12px;
	
}
.pinfo
{
	font-family:Tahoma;
	font-size:12px;
	font-weight:bold;
	
}
.titHome
{
	/*color:#008080;*/
	color:#000;
	font-family:Tahoma;
	font-size:14px;
	font-weight:bold;
	padding-top:5px;
}
.titHomeLiga
{
	color:#000;
	font-family:Tahoma;
	font-size:14px;
	font-weight:bold;
	padding-top:5px;
}
.division
{
	/*color:#008080;*/
	color:#000;
	height:1px;
}
.division2
{
	color:blue;
	height:1px;
	width:680px;
}
A.lnkHomDes{text-decoration:none;font-size:12px;font-family:tahoma;color:#437b94;font-family:verdana;font-weight:bold;}
a.lnkHomDes:visited{text-decoration:none;font-size:12px;font-family:tahoma;color:#437b94;font-family:verdana;font-weight:bold;}
A:hover.lnkHomDes{text-decoration:underline;}
A.lnkTit{text-decoration:none;font-size:14px;font-family:tahoma;color:#437b94;font-family:verdana;font-weight:bold;}
A:hover.lnkTit{text-decoration:underline;}
.pTit
{
	font-family:tahoma;
	font-size:14px;
	font-weight:bold;
	
}
.valMailOk
{
	color:Green;
	font-size:12px;
	font-weight:bold;
	font-family:Verdana;
}
.valMailDown
{
	color:red;
	font-size:12px;
	font-weight:bold;
	font-family:Verdana;
}
.nv
{
	color:blue;
	font-family:verdana;
	font-size:12px;
}
.news_related
{
		color:Blue;
	font-size:13px;
	font-family:Verdana;
	text-decoration:none;
}

.mnuBig
{
	color:Blue;
	font-size:20px;
	font-family:Verdana;
}
.mnuBigLiga
{
	color:orange;
	font-size:24px;
	font-family:Arial;
}
.mnuLiga
{
	color:orange;
	font-size:16px;
	font-family:Arial;
}
.mnu
{
	color:Blue;
	font-size:15px;
	font-family:Verdana;
}
.mnudis
{
	color:gray;
	font-size:15px;
	font-family:Verdana;
}
.mnuUser
{
	color:black;
	font-size:16px;
	font-family:verdana;
}
.ej{color:Gray;font-size:13px;}
.divGris{border: 1px solid #CCC;margin-top: 10px;padding: 5px;line-height: 20px;}
.divGrisFG{border: 1px solid #CCC;margin-top: 10px;padding: 5px;line-height: 20px;background:gray;}
.divBlack{border: 1px solid #CCC;margin-top: 10px;padding: 5px;line-height: 20px;background:#151515;}
.podium{border: 1px solid #CCC;margin-top: 10px;padding: 5px;line-height: 20px;}
.divlog{border: 1px solid #CCC;margin-top: 10px;padding: 5px;line-height: 20px;}
.divGrisTitle{font-family: Arial, sans-serif;font-size:14px;font-weight:bold;}
.txt_error
{
 BORDER-RIGHT: red 1pt solid;
BORDER-TOP: red 1pt solid;
BORDER-LEFT: red 1pt solid;
BORDER-BOTTOM: red 1pt solid
}
.txt_ok
{
 BORDER-RIGHT: green 1pt solid;
BORDER-TOP: green 1pt solid;
BORDER-LEFT: green 1pt solid;
BORDER-BOTTOM: green 1pt solid
}
.s_list ul li { list-style:none;padding-top:5px;}
.s_list ul { margin:0; padding: 0;}

/******************* Modal ***************/
#modFrm #sol .subtit{ font-size:12px; font-weight:normal;}
#modFrm #sol .box_c { background-color:#F6F0F0;}
#modFrm #sol .box_c .cnt,#modFrm #sol .box_c .t,#modFrm #sol .box_c .b,#modFrm #sol .box_c .b div { background: transparent url(/images/box/contentOverlay.gif) no-repeat top right; }
#modFrm #sol .box_c .t {background-position:left top;height:100%;left:0px;margin-left:-9px;position:absolute;top:0px;width:9px;}
#modFrm #sol .box_c .b div {background-position:left bottom;margin-left:-9px;position:relative;width:9px;}
#modFrm #sol .box_c .b, .box_c .b div {font-size:1px;height:11px;}
#modFrm #sol .box_c .b {background-position:right bottom;}
#modFrm #sol .box_c .b, .box_c .b div {font-size:1px;height:11px;}
#modFrm #sol .box_c .b {position:relative;width:100%;}
#modFrmOverlay {background-color:#000; cursor:not-allowed;}
#modFrmCont {width:500px; left:50%; top:10%; margin-left:-210px; background: transparent;
_top:expression((document.documentElement.scrollTop || document.body.scrollTop) + Math.round(15 * (document.documentElement.offsetHeight || document.body.clientHeight) / 100) + 'px');}/*Hack IE*/
#modFrmCont #sol { width: 500px; }
#modFrmCont #sol ul { width: 450px; }
#modFrmCont #sol li { clear:none; width: 185px; height:42px; float: left; }
#modFrmCont .loading {position:absolute; background:url(/Images/icoLoading.gif) no-repeat; z-index:8000; height:55px; width:54px; margin:0 0 0 190px; padding:0;}
#modFrmCont .message {text-align:center;}
#modFrmCont a.modalCloseX,
#modFrmCont a.modalCloseX:link,
#modFrmCont a.modalCloseX:active,
#modFrmCont a.modalCloseX:visited {text-decoration:none; font-weight:bold; font-size:14px; position:absolute; top:5px; left:407px; color:#000;}
#modFrmCont a.modalCloseX:hover {color:#999;}
/******************* Modal ***************/
.highok
{
	font-size:14px;
	color:#33B81D;
	font-family:Tahoma;
	font-size:14px;
	font-weight:bold;
}
	
	
	
/* FORO */
.thead
{
	background: #C5C4C5 url(images/forum/gradients/gradient_thead.gif) repeat-x top left;
	color: #000000;
	font: 11px verdana;
	border-color:#BABCBB;
}
.thead a:link
{
	color: #000000;
}
.clear
{
	clear:both;
}
div {font: normal 11px Tahoma;}
.nav
{
	color:#999;
	font-family:Tahoma;
	font-weight:bold;
	font-size:13px;
}
.tit
{
	color:#999;
	font-family:Tahoma;
	font-weight:bold;
	font-size:11px;
}
.fb {margin: 0 auto; width: 970px; border: solid 1px #000;}

.fc1 {width: 25px;text-align:center;padding-top:8px;}
.fc2 {width: 530px;}
.fc3 {width: 235px;}
.fc4 {width: 50px;text-align:center;}
.fc5 {width: 65px;text-align:center;}
.row
{
	height:40px;
	vertical-align:top;

}

.rcab{height: 15px;background:#D7D6D7;}

.rn  {height: 16px; overflow: hidden; padding: 8px 5px; border: solid 1px #999; border-width: 1px 0 0 1px;}
.co{background: #eee;}
.fc{text-align:center;}
.frowtitle{text-align:left;background: #eee;font-family:Tahoma;font-size:12px;
		height:36px;padding-left:10px;
		font-weight:bold;
		}
.frowwithoutthemes{text-align:left;font-family:Tahoma;font-size:12px;height:36px;padding-left:10px;}
.pagination {
	padding: 3px 0 3px 0;
}
.pagination a {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#4169E1;
	text-decoration: none; /* no underline */
font-family:Verdana;
font-size:11px;
	color: #036CB4;
}

.pagination a:hover,
.pagination a:active {
	border: 1px solid #999;
	color: #666;
}

.pagination .current {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#036CB4;
	font-weight: bold;
	background-color: #036CB4;
	color: #FFF;
	font-family:Verdana;
}

.pagination .disabled {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#EEE;
	color: #DDD;
}
.pagination .info
{
	color: #036CB4;
	font-weight:bold;
}
.img_selected
{
 BORDER-RIGHT: black 1pt solid;
BORDER-TOP: black 1pt solid;
BORDER-LEFT: black 1pt solid;
BORDER-BOTTOM: black 1pt solid
}
.txt_error
{
 BORDER-RIGHT: red 1pt solid;
BORDER-TOP: red 1pt solid;
BORDER-LEFT: red 1pt solid;
BORDER-BOTTOM: red 1pt solid
}
.error {width: 90%; border: 1px solid #ACA899; background: #FFFFE1 url(/images/img_error.jpg) 3px 5px no-repeat; text-align: left; padding: 12px; padding-left: 40px; margin: auto;}
.box_related
{
	width:700px;
	padding-left:10px;
	padding-right:10px;
	
	BORDER-RIGHT: #EEEEEE 1pt solid;
	BORDER-TOP: #EEEEEE 1pt solid;
	BORDER-LEFT: #EEEEEE 1pt solid;
	BORDER-BOTTOM: #EEEEEE 1pt solid;

	color: #000000;
	margin-top:8px;
	margin-left:10px;
	
	padding-top:8px;
	padding-bottom:8px;
	
}
.box_normal
{
	width:700px;
	padding-left:10px;
	padding-right:10px;
	margin-top:8px;
	margin-left:10px;
	padding-top:8px;
	padding-bottom:8px;
}
.cita
{
	font-weight:bold;
	font-size:14px;
}
.mTit
{
	font-size:14px;
}
.message_table
{
	width:945px;
	BORDER-RIGHT: black 1pt solid;
	BORDER-TOP: black 1pt solid;
	BORDER-LEFT: black 1pt solid;
	BORDER-BOTTOM: black 1pt solid
}
.tborder
{
	color: #000000;
	border: 1px solid #000000;
}

/* END FORO*/

.usr_info{font-size:12px;font-weight:bold;}
.divGreen{border: 1px solid #005522;margin-top: 10px;padding: 5px;line-height: 20px;background:#E2FFE4;text-align:center;font-family:Verdana;font-size:14px;}

/* CALENDAR USER NORMAL */
.cun {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#000;
	font-weight: bold;
	/*background-color: #036CB4;*/
	background-color: gray;
	color: #FFF;
	font-family:Verdana;
	cursor:pointer;
}
/* CALENDAR USER SELECTED */
.cus {
	padding: 2px 5px 2px 5px;
	margin: 2px;
	border: 1px solid #000;
	font-weight: bold;
	background-color: green;
	color: #FFF;
	font-family:Verdana;
	cursor:pointer;
}
.tc{text-align:center;}
.tl{text-align:left;}
.tr{text-align:right;}
.f12nv{font-size:12px;font-family:Verdana;}
.f10bv{font-size:10px;font-weight:bold;font-family:Verdana;}
.f12bv{font-size:12px;font-weight:bold;font-family:Verdana;}
.f14bv{font-size:14px;font-weight:bold;font-family:Verdana;}
.f16nao{font-size:16px;font-family:Verdana;color:Orange;}
.f16bao{font-size:16px;font-family:Verdana;color:Orange;font-weight:bold;}
.img_border_black{border: 1px solid #000;}
.tc{text-align:center;}
.tr{text-align:right;}
.tl{text-align:left;}
A.sec{text-decoration: none;color:blue;font-family: verdana;}
A:hover.sec{text-decoration: underline;}
A.sec_under{text-decoration: underline;color:blue;font-family: verdana;}
.f_s_12{font-size:12px;}
.f_s_13{font-size:13px;}
.f_s_14{font-size:14px;}
.f_s_15{font-size:15px;}
.f_s_16{font-size:16px;}
.fl{float:left;}
.w_60{width:60px;}
.w_70{width:70px;height:200px;}
.w_100{width:100px;}
.w_300{width:300px;}
.h_test{height:80px;}
.p_t_10{padding-top:10px;}
.c{clear:both;}
